23 November 2017 GREENLAND — In its continuing effort to encourage voters' registration and to bring consular services closer to Filipinos, the Philippine Embassy in Oslo, Norway, in cooperation with the Filipino Community in Nuuk, Greenland, conducted a three-day Overseas Voting field registration and Consular Outreach on November 10 to 12.

Greenland, an autonomous territory of the Kingdom of Denmark, serves as home to around 150 Overseas Filipinos.  Mr. Erik Brogaard, owner of Nuuk Kobmandshandle A/S Greenland, offered the venue for the consular outreach. END
